다음을 통해 공유


KestrelServer 클래스

정의

Kestrel 서버.

public ref class KestrelServer : IDisposable, Microsoft::AspNetCore::Hosting::Server::IServer
public class KestrelServer : IDisposable, Microsoft.AspNetCore.Hosting.Server.IServer
type KestrelServer = class
    interface IServer
    interface IDisposable
Public Class KestrelServer
Implements IDisposable, IServer
상속
KestrelServer
구현

생성자

KestrelServer(IOptions<KestrelServerOptions>, IConnectionListenerFactory, ILoggerFactory)

KestrelServer의 새 인스턴스를 초기화합니다.

KestrelServer(IOptions<KestrelServerOptions>, ITransportFactory, ILoggerFactory)

Kestrel 서버.

속성

Features

서버의 HTTP 기능 컬렉션입니다.

Options

KestrelServerOptions를 가져옵니다.

메서드

Dispose()

Kestrel 서버.

StartAsync<TContext>(IHttpApplication<TContext>, CancellationToken)

애플리케이션으로 서버를 시작합니다.

StopAsync(CancellationToken)

요청 처리를 중지하고 가능하면 정상적으로 서버를 종료합니다.

적용 대상